Common use of Reasonable Notice and Postings Clause in Contracts

Reasonable Notice and Postings. Reasonable notice and or balance statements will be posted via one or more of the following: Premises front door, Tenant voicemail, Tenant e-mail and/or Tenant text message. Tenant is responsible for providing Landlord with updated contact information.
